Dubai issues 13,825 new licences in 9M

Dubai - Mubasher: Dubai has issued 13,825 new licences in the first nine months of 2018, as shown by the data of the Business Registration and Licensing (BRL) sector of the Department of Economic Development (DED).

Among the new licences issued, 61.2% were commercial, 36.4% professional, 1.2% for the tourism sector, and 1.1% industrial, as reported by Emirates News Agency (WAM).

The nine-month period saw 204,319 business registration and licensing transactions being completed, reflectinh the ease of doing business in Dubai and the economic dynamism of the emirate, as well as the city’s attractiveness for companies across sectors seeking growth opportunities.

The top nationalities that secured licences in the first nine months of 2018 were India and Pakistan, followed by Britain, Egypt and France.
